Detailed Summary of the Book

The novel 'The Da Vinci Code' weaves a tapestry of mystery and history, centered around symbologist Robert Langdon and cryptologist Sophie Neveu. The narrative unfolds with a murder inside the Louvre, leading to a trail of meticulously crafted clues involving works by Leonardo Da Vinci, secret societies, and religious debates. 'Fodor's Guide to The Da Vinci Code' builds upon this storyline by mapping out the significant locations described in the novel, offering historical context and travel tips to enhance your exploration. From the enigma of the Mona Lisa in Paris to the ancient streets of London and beyond, this guide reveals how real-world locations inspired the imagination of one of the most popular modern thrillers.

Key Takeaways

  • Comprehensive tours of Paris and London, focusing on major sites from the novel.
  • Insightful background on the art, architecture, and historical figures central to the plot.
  • An exploration of the myths and theories surrounding the Grail legend and their place in the novel.
  • Travel tips and resources for making the most of your journey through these iconic locales.
